
/* 857983.cn - forest */
:root{--p:#16a34a;--a:#84cc16;--bg:#f0fdf4;--tx:#052e16;--mut:rgba(0,0,0,.55)}
*{margin:0;padding:0;box-sizing:border-box}
html,body{background:var(--bg);color:var(--tx);font-family:-apple-system,'PingFang SC','Microsoft YaHei',sans-serif;line-height:1.6}
img{max-width:100%;display:block}
a{color:inherit;text-decoration:none}
.s-857983-cn .container{max-width:1280px;margin:0 auto;padding:0 20px}

.s-857983-cn .hd{background:#fff;border-bottom:1px solid #d1fae5;padding:16px 0;position:sticky;top:0;z-index:50}
.s-857983-cn .logo{font-size:22px;font-weight:800;color:#16a34a}
.s-857983-cn .nav{display:flex;gap:6px;flex-wrap:wrap}
.s-857983-cn .nav a{padding:8px 16px;border-radius:99px;font-size:14px;color:#15803d;border:1px solid transparent;transition:.2s}
.s-857983-cn .nav a:hover,.nav a.active{background:#16a34a;color:#fff}
.s-857983-cn .hero{padding:48px 0 24px;text-align:center}
.s-857983-cn .hero h1{font-size:clamp(26px,4vw,40px);font-weight:800;color:#052e16;margin-bottom:14px}
.s-857983-cn .hero p{color:#166534;max-width:680px;margin:0 auto}
.s-857983-cn .feed{max-width:720px;margin:30px auto;display:flex;flex-direction:column;gap:24px}
.s-857983-cn .post{background:#fff;border-radius:18px;overflow:hidden;border:1px solid #d1fae5;transition:.2s}
.s-857983-cn .post:hover{border-color:#16a34a;box-shadow:0 8px 30px rgba(22,163,74,.12)}
.s-857983-cn .post .ph{padding:14px 18px;display:flex;align-items:center;gap:10px;font-size:14px;color:#166534;font-weight:600}
.s-857983-cn .post .ph i{width:32px;height:32px;border-radius:50%;background:linear-gradient(135deg,#16a34a,#84cc16);display:inline-block}
.s-857983-cn .post .img{aspect-ratio:4/3;overflow:hidden}
.s-857983-cn .post .img img{width:100%;height:100%;object-fit:cover}
.s-857983-cn .post .body{padding:16px 18px}
.s-857983-cn .post h3{font-size:18px;font-weight:700;margin-bottom:6px}
.s-857983-cn .post .meta{font-size:13px;color:#6b7280}
.s-857983-cn .grid{display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));gap:18px;margin-top:20px}
.s-857983-cn .card{background:#fff;border:1px solid #d1fae5;border-radius:14px;overflow:hidden;transition:.2s}
.s-857983-cn .card:hover{border-color:#16a34a}
.s-857983-cn .card .img{aspect-ratio:3/4;overflow:hidden}
.s-857983-cn .card .img img{width:100%;height:100%;object-fit:cover}
.s-857983-cn .card .body{padding:12px}
.s-857983-cn .card h3{font-size:14px;font-weight:600}
.s-857983-cn .card .meta{font-size:11px;color:#6b7280;margin-top:4px}
.s-857983-cn .sec-t{font-size:24px;font-weight:800;margin:40px 0 16px;color:#052e16;text-align:center}
.s-857983-cn .ft{margin-top:60px;padding:40px 0;background:#dcfce7;text-align:center;color:#166534;font-size:13px}
.s-857983-cn .detail{padding:40px 0;max-width:760px;margin:0 auto}
.s-857983-cn .detail .cover{border-radius:18px;overflow:hidden;margin:20px 0}
.s-857983-cn .comments{margin:30px 0}
.s-857983-cn .cm{padding:14px 16px;background:#fff;border:1px solid #d1fae5;border-radius:12px;margin-bottom:10px}
.s-857983-cn .cm .u{color:#16a34a;font-weight:700;font-size:13px;margin-bottom:4px}
